Can I laminate my CHL?
Posted: Sat Nov 14, 2009 4:35 pm
by GatoNegro
Folks,
My CHL came in, and it looks like it will fade away quick. Can I laminate it? I am in doubt because it has a raised DOB and it also has a hologram.
has anybody laminated it?
anybody's has faded away?

Re: Can I laminate my CHL?
Posted: Sat Nov 14, 2009 4:44 pm
by WildBill
IMO, DO NOT not laminate your CHL. It may make the magnetic strip unreadable. The hologram and raised DOB shows that the CHL is authentic and not a scanned or printed copy. I can't imagine why it would fade, but if it does contact DPS and get a replacement.
